Environmental impact

One of WanaFork’s main selling points is reducing disposable utensil waste. When adopted at scale by institutions (cafeterias, offices, event organizers), reusable forks can significantly cut the volume of single-use plastics. Lifecycle analyses shared by the brand claim that after a certain number of uses (typically measured in dozens to hundreds), the environmental cost of producing a durable WanaFork is offset compared to continually buying disposables.

However, environmental benefits depend on user behavior: if users frequently lose or discard WanaForks, the lifecycle advantage diminishes. The product’s recyclable and compostable versions aim to mitigate end-of-life concerns.


Health and safety considerations

WanaFork adheres to food safety standards for materials in contact with food. Smooth finishes and sealed joints minimize crevices where bacteria could accumulate. For people with limited hand strength or motor control, specialized WanaFork variants with adaptive grips and angled heads can improve independence during meals.

Allergies to materials (e.g., certain polymers or coatings) are rare but possible; the company typically lists materials and certifications to aid consumers in making informed choices.

Challenges and criticisms

  • Cost: Higher upfront cost creates a barrier for some buyers compared with cheap stainless forks or disposables.
  • Behavior change: Real environmental gains require habitual reuse; users must consistently carry and care for their WanaForks.
  • Repairability: Some modular or “smart” models include small parts that may wear out; guaranteeing long-term repair or replacement is crucial to sustainability claims.
  • Cultural fit: For some cuisines and dining contexts, a traditional utensil or chopsticks are still preferred.
